Mr. Humphrey has over 41 years of experience
in the construction industry. Originally trained
as a Journeyman Carpenter, he has served in
various supervisory construction roles over
his career including Foreman, Superintendent,
General Superintendent, Project Manager and
Project Executive. Mr. Humphrey is currently
responsible for the executive management of all
company construction operations including pre‐
construction services, estimating, project staffing,
